by the Edinburgh Burgess Golfing Society



Some Members of The Edinburgh Burgess Golfing Society having resolved to
collect and print a few fugitive pieces in verse relating to the game of
GOLF, the following Poems and Songs have been after some labour
procured, and are now printed (some for the first time) for private
circulation among the Subscribers whose names are appended. Edinburgh, April 1867.
